Polishing/Lapping
UPDATE 8/29/09 Our first signs of some polishing work. I have started lapping the heatsink for my CPU, but l et's get started with the case work first! These are the rails, that make the feet, and top handles on the Cosmos. They were originally painted silver, until I nicely sanded them down to bare, aluminum, yes aluminum :wink: After the first sanding with 220, then 400 then 600 then 800 then 1000 then 1500. Then hit with a very fine steel wool and some polishing compound, we get a nice mirrored finish, that will later be final buffed for a very high gloss. http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C01954.jpg http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C01955.jpg UPDATE 8/31/09 Ok guys, have all four bars sanded down, and 2 of them with some initialy polishing done. So here are a couple shots for your enjoyment! http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...h_DSC02007.jpg http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...h_DSC02008.jpg http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...h_DSC02009.jpg http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...h_DSC02010.jpg Through the polishing process, I started with 220grit on my mouse sander to knock off all the paint. Then I grabbed the following grits, 220, 400, 600, 800, 1000 and wet sanded until the previous grits scratches were gone. Then I hit it with a buffing wheel, and some black oxide polishing compound. I need to do some further polishing, and final polishing still but the above gives you a general idea. |

I love painting coolermaster cases, nice work on the feet too. Should look real sharp against the back.
Polish though might be hard to keep going, have you thought about using a clear coat? When I was in the Navy, we had to have our fire stations nice and shiny. Some divisions painted the brass nozzles with clear coat. Completely eliminated oxidation. (I did not however as getting out on deck in the sun was a great way to get off watch :) ) |

First of course motherboard in, 8pin EPS power cable routed behind the tray, you can see it sticking out up at the top: http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02285.jpg Next our hand picked i7 920 chip, what a great batch, had her up to 4.7 already on air no sweat! http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02292.jpg Mounted in her final resting place! http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02294.jpg Drop in some temp ram, I could not afford the good stuff at this point. :( http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02295.jpg A little OCZ Freeze, highly recommended!! http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02296.jpg POOF TRUE mounted and getting closer, in this shot you can see one of the strobe lights in the top right, coming down from the top of the case! http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02305.jpg At this point I picked up the pace, next we see both fans mounted on the TRUE, and the first gtx275 mounted in place, as well as the Corsair Ram fan, decals removed all black! hmmmm where did the wires go? ;) http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02308.jpg We reached test run time, when I hit a wall. Upon booting up something just wasn't right, my fear set in, as I do not really have time for dead hardware to make my deadline for the competition. This is when I remember reading on the tech specs for my Corsair HX1000w PSU the input current was 13A and the power cord I had was only 10A?? Hmm could this be the issue? After a quick trip to Tigerdirect, and the location of a 15A power cord, apulled from the back as they do not officially sell them, problems resolved. The psu was not being allowed to pull enough power thus supplying insufficient power to the entire system. This theory was proved accurate, when I of course unplugged the old cord from the wall, and it was very warm to the touch. Here is an shot of the difference in cord size, this HX1000 means business! http://i17.photobucket.com/albums/b5...O/DSC02315.jpg So she purrs happily along now. :bounce: :bounce: :bounce: Reveals coming soon - hard drive final mounting, front panel switches for light control, and the pictures that will make you go hmmmmm ;) A little preview, this case project is called Krypto, why?
